- I suppose that his touch on a sinking feeling I have had as I have
- read the postings about our role as psycholgists viz. educating the
- "public" about our profession. We as psychologists spend great amounts
- of time and energy in expounding our special view of the profession.
- I see Psychoanalysis flamed, I see Jungian analysis flamed, I see
- "alternative methodlogies" flamed. I see empirical methods flamed. I
- do not see much cross pollenation. There are some out there on the list
- whom I have applauded before, that I admire for their ability to see across
- the issues. The profession of PSYCHOLOGIST will never be sold to the
- outside world, until we learn to embrace all facets of our study/science/art/
- craft/discipline. We are the enemy.
